Speed improvements
August 13, 2008 · Peter Coppinger
Last week, we quietly rolled out some improvements to the speed of Teamwork Project Manager.
The speed that the application loads should now be noticeably faster for the following reasons:
We now load 2 medium sized files instead of 20 or so assorted stylesheet and javascript files.
We compact the code and remove all white-space from the files to make the download as small as possible.
We use something called e-tags to instruct your browser not to download a file again if it has it already.
